Main tasks:
The Network Analyst – Firewall / Security is responsible for supporting the administration and implementation of network solutions and systems as they relate to the firewall / security for the group through daily operational assistance, in order to support and fulfill the requirements of internal and external customers worldwide.
- support daily operations for the Firewall / Security team within the Network group,
- identify, diagnose, and resolve network problems, in addition to performing routine hardware configuration,
- create and implement firewall and proxy policies,
- compile and develop documentation in order to create a knowledgebase for software and hardware supported by the Firewall / Security team,
- assist senior-level analyst(s) within the Service Center Operations (SCO) group with day-to-day activities related to the procurement, deployment, and operational support of standard network solutions,
- provide second-level support for services provided by the Network (FIIN) group,
- communicate technical concepts, information, and service-related topics to all levels of the organization,
- adhere to global IT standards and coordinate related activities with global IT teams,
- adhere to and ensure compliance with standard processes, procedures, and systems,
- maintain profess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ops, formal training, reviewing professional publications, establishing and expanding professional networks, and participating in professional societies.
Requirements:
- associate’s Degree, technical certification(s), or equivalent IT experience,
- 2+ years of experience (including co-op/internship experience) in the IT field encompassing a majority of the following areas – Firewall / Network Security, networking, and/or IT project management, LAN/WAN,
- 2+ years of experience providing customer support and resolution regarding technical issues,
- experience with BlueCoat Proxy Servers, F5 Load Balancers, and Check Point Firewall,
- working knowledge of the OSI network model, Ethernet, and TCP/IP networking,
- general knowledge of IT help desk concepts, best practices, and commonly-used procedures,
- proven analytical abilities in addition to strong troubleshooting and diagnostic skills,
- ability to work independently in a fast paced, high-volume environment,
- ability to interface with cross-functional teams and all levels of personnel and management,
- good command of English.
